The horsepower rating of the air conditioner mentioned when purchasing an air conditioner refers to the power consumption of the appliance. 1 horsepower = 1 horsepower (mechanical) = 735W, and horsepower does not refer to the refrigeration capacity.
The "horsepower" of an air conditioner is a unit of power, which represents the output power of its compressor motor. The identification of the air conditioner model is marked as 100 times the nominal refrigeration capacity of the air conditioner. Usually, the nominal refrigeration capacity of one horsepower is 2200W - 2300W.
The electrical power of a 1-horsepower air conditioner is 735.499W, and the refrigeration capacity of a 1-horsepower air conditioner is approximately 2326W. For air conditioners with the same electrical power, the refrigeration capacities produced by different manufacturers are not necessarily the same.
